Manitowoc-area injuries frequently happen in settings where the aftermath can be misunderstood at first—like commuter traffic, construction zones, and slip hazards in everyday places. Early on, symptoms can seem “minor,” then later expand into problems like:
- persistent headaches or dizziness
- memory gaps and trouble concentrating
- mood changes that affect family life and job performance
- sleep disruption that worsens cognitive symptoms
An AI-style calculator may generate a range based on inputs, but it can’t confirm whether your timeline matches Wisconsin medical records, whether causation is supported, or whether the defense will argue that symptoms came from something else (including stress, migraines, or other conditions).
